Abstract
We examine the phase diagram of the -spin mean field glass model in the spin one case, that is when . For large the model is solved exactly. The analysis reveals that the phase diagram is in some way similar to that of Ising spins. However, as we show, the quadrupolar regular ordering as well as qudrupolar glass order are present now. The temperature of the Gardner 1RSB -- FRSB transition is obtained explicitly for large . The case of higher spins is discussed briefly.
